
Lessons in Fire immerses you in this gripping exploration of contemporary wildfires, where the stakes feel genuinely high. John Webster’s direction captures not just the chaos of flames but the camaraderie among Finnish and Portuguese firefighters. The pacing varies, reflecting the tension of real-life situations—moments of frantic action balanced with quieter, reflective sequences that reveal the emotional toll on those fighting the fires. The visuals are striking, with practical effects that enhance the sense of danger. Themes of resilience and humanity's connection to nature run deep, making it not just a documentary about firefighting but also a poignant commentary on our relationship with the environment. Unique in its cross-cultural perspective, it offers a raw, visceral look at a pressing global issue.
